Based on the novel by Sinclair Lewis, MANTRAP is one of the few films that offered Clara Bow, Hollywood's It girl, the perfect role for her talents. As Alverna, a Minneapolis manicurist, Bow is the ultimate flapper, a woman dripping with sensuality and youthful innocence. Alverna's big-city style knocks the socks off Joe Easter (Ernest Torrance), a lumpish trading-store owner visiting from the backwoods of Canada. Alverna recklessly marries Easter and takes off with him for the great wilderness. Back at Joe's trading post, Alverna ogles everything in pants, including handsome New York lawyer Ralph Prescott (Percy Marmont), who has come to the woods to get away from the lecherous divorcées he represents. Ralph wants no part of Alverna, but she won't give up on him. After Alverna follows him against his will, Ralph agrees to ask Joe to give Alverna a divorce. Joe hears the conversation, and the two men discuss Alverna's future in front of her. Angry, Alverna returns to Minneapolis, leaving both men behind. Miss Bow's charms combine with lovely outdoor photography and fine performances from Torrance and Marmon to create a witty and enduring romantic comedy. [More]
